Is Delta- 8 THC Legal in Washington?

When the Farm Bill or Improved Agriculture Act was passed in 2018, hemp derivatives were declared legal federally as long as they had less than 10% THC per dry weight. Cannabinoids like delta- 8 and 10 THC, CBD, CBN, and CBT became legal. Yet, the bill mandates states to formulate cannabis laws that would bind henceforth, and it’s not surprising that while delta- 8 is legal in most US states, other states consider it legal. The Washington State Liquor Control Board mentions that delta- 8 THC is chemically extracted, so it is illegal, like other hemp derivatives of this nature. However, it is worth noting that the cannabinoid is natural, and those claims cannot be proved true. While it is true that the cannabinoid comes from pressure and heat modification of delta- 9 THC, it is natural since the processing starts with hemp, which is a plant.

Delta- 8 vs. Delta- 10 THC

As you join the delta- 8 THC regime, you must know how the cannabinoid compares to related compounds. It is not the only THC variant; others include deltas- 9 and 10. The difference among THC variants is that they have different double bond positions. Of course, they have the same chemical formulas, but their double bonds are differently arranged. Deltas- 8, 9, and 10 have double bonds on the 8th, 9th, and 10th carbon atoms, which translates to different degrees of high effects. Schlienz et al. (2018) noted that delta- 9 is highly psychoactive, while according to Kruger & Kruger (2022), delta- 8 THC is mildly psychoactive. Delta- 10 THC is more like delta- 8, mild in action, although many claim that it is a nootropic, but studies are yet to prove this.

How to Use Delta- 8 THC

Here are the common delta- 8 THC products you can explore in states that allow the legal use of the cannabinoid;

  1. Edibles; gummies and edibles are the commonest delta- 8 products since they also guarantee flavor and taste.
  2. Topicals; you can apply delta- 8 THC lotions and massage oils on your skin for external benefits.
  3. Oils and tinctures; are the most effective delta- 8 THC products, allowing effective delivery.
  4. Vape oils; allow fast delivery and quick effects of delta- 8 THC.
  5. Distillates; feature high concentrations of delta- 8 THC.
  6. Capsules; allow consistent delta- 8 THC delivery but take time to kick in.
